She has adventured with every other iconic except Ember, Nebin and Soveliss. She has, I think, been in more books than any other iconic. She has never been in a romantic relationship with another iconic, but she has flirted with Devis. She has, possibly, the least background of the iconics.

Enemies and Allies lists her charisma as 8, at all three levels it presents (5, 10, 15) and she has no charisma-enhancing items at any level. It is a 3.0 product, but it is the only source of published stats on the iconics.

(EDIT: Okay, not all the iconics, obviously, since this is pre-Gimble, although the list is Alhandra, Devis, Ember, Hennet, Jozan, Krusk, Lidda, Mialee, Nebin, Regdar, Soveliss, Tordek, and Vadania, all of which presented at levels 5, 10, and 15. Of the 3e iconics that were shown in the PHB, it's missing Kerwyn (Human Rogue), Eberk (Dwarf Cleric) and Naull (Human Wizard). This of course doesn't count Ialdabode, Alexandra, Kazak or Ragnara, despite them being iconic characters, because they were introduced in the Psionics Handbook (Ragnara was known as Ma'varkith in the 3.0 version), or the XPH additional ones of Leila, Sandharrow, and Xerxes.).
